Main Analysis: The Nexus of Security and Compliance

The digital age has ushered in an era where data is the new currency. However, the sensitivity and regulatory compliance of data, especially in sectors like healthcare and finance, demand robust security measures. Microsoft's Sovereign Cloud is engineered to maintain data sovereignty and security even in offline scenarios, ensuring that sensitive information remains protected and compliant with local regulations.

The Sovereign Cloud's architecture is designed to operate independently of internet connectivity, making it an ideal solution for regions with limited or no internet access. This capability is particularly relevant in developing countries, where infrastructure limitations often hinder the adoption of advanced technologies. By providing a secure and compliant offline solution, Microsoft enables these regions to leverage AI for economic growth and social development.

The importance of data sovereignty cannot be overstated. In an increasingly interconnected world, the ability to control and protect data within national borders is a strategic imperative. Governments and organizations are increasingly aware of the need to safeguard sensitive information from unauthorized access and potential cyber threats. Microsoft's Sovereign Cloud addresses these concerns by ensuring that data remains within the jurisdiction of the country, adhering to local laws and regulations.

Practical Applications: Industry-Specific Use Cases

Healthcare

In the healthcare sector, patient data is highly sensitive and subject to stringent regulatory requirements. The Health Insurance Portability and Accountability Act (HIPAA) in the United States and the General Data Protection Regulation (GDPR) in the European Union are just two examples of the regulatory frameworks that govern the handling of patient data. Microsoft's Sovereign Cloud enables healthcare providers to deploy AI solutions for diagnostic purposes, patient monitoring, and personalized treatment plans, all while ensuring that patient data remains secure and compliant.

For instance, a rural hospital in a developing country can use the Sovereign Cloud to implement AI-driven diagnostic tools, even in the absence of reliable internet connectivity. This not only improves the quality of healthcare but also ensures that patient data is protected from potential breaches.

Finance

The financial sector is another area where data security and compliance are non-negotiable. Financial institutions handle sensitive information, including personal financial data and transaction records. The Sovereign Cloud allows banks and other financial institutions to deploy AI for fraud detection, risk management, and customer service, all while ensuring that data remains secure and compliant with regulatory requirements.

In regions with limited internet access, financial institutions can still leverage AI to enhance their operations. For example, a bank in a remote area can use the Sovereign Cloud to implement AI-driven fraud detection systems, ensuring that customer data is protected and that regulatory compliance is maintained.

Government

Governments are responsible for managing vast amounts of sensitive data, including citizen information, national security intelligence, and public records. The Sovereign Cloud enables government agencies to deploy AI for various applications, such as public service delivery, national security, and policy-making, all while ensuring that data remains secure and compliant with national regulations.

For instance, a government agency in a region with limited internet access can use the Sovereign Cloud to implement AI-driven public service delivery systems. This ensures that citizen data is protected and that regulatory compliance is maintained, even in offline settings.
